Two women dead following apparent murder-suicide in Coquitlam, B.C.

Original Publication Date July 16, 2016 - 11:35 AM

COQUITLAM, B.C. - Police say the deaths of two women in Coquitlam, B.C., appear to be a murder-suicide.

RCMP say officers responded to a call about a woman in medical distress (in the 1100 block of Eagleridge Drive) Friday evening.

The 22-year-old woman was pronounced dead at the scene, and police say her injuries suggest foul play.

A female suspect who knew the victim was identified, but left the scene before police arrived.

Officers tracked the suspect's vehicle to Buntzen Lake on Saturday morning, where police say the suspect's body was found in the water early Saturday morning.

Staff Sgt. Jennifer Pound with the Integrated Homicide Investigations Team says evidence suggests both deaths are part of a murder-suicide, but there is still work to be done on the case.
